Blueprint Training Grounds is a fitness center focused on the disciplines of Olympic Weightlifting and Powerlifting. It is a place built for those who are serious about getting stronger, whether it's through a personal training program or by training independently. The gym's philosophy is built on the idea that "finding strength isn't an easy pursuit but It's one that you will never regret taking on." What sets it apart is the strong sense of community. Members consistently describe it as a place filled with "like minded individuals working hard to get stronger" who "genuinely care about you." Olympic Weightlifting: This specialized service focuses on teaching and perfecting the two Olympic lifts: the snatch and the clean and jerk. The gym provides the expert coaching and specialized equipment, such as calibrated plates and high-quality barbells, that are necessary for safe and effective Olympic weightlifting training. This is a perfect option for anyone looking to improve explosive power, strength, and technique.

★ 5★ 4★ 3★ 2★ 1I started my powerlifting journey in last year in September and have really excelled at Blueprint! Not only do they have great equipment, but they also have the most welcoming gym members. Everyone greets each other, helps one another, and truly motivate each other to push ourselves with our lifts. I highly recommend that everyone checks out BP to get the full experience. Come on by!
July 14 · Monique BracamonteAn experience you won’t find in ANY commercial gym!!! Calibrated kilo plates and high quality barbells aren’t the only reason I love working out at blueprint... the community is filled with like minded individuals working hard to get stronger, not to mention everyone genuinely cares about you! No douchey Bodybuilders with bad attitude here!!! Only positive vibes!!!
October 23 · Tristan ScrogginsVu (the owner of BTG), super nice dude. Allowed me to come in for a free day to get my work in and overall a great experience in they're facility. Great powerlifting environment, im going back. Totally worth an almost hour drive!
June 14 · Mikey AlexanderGreat training facillity! The owners are very down to earth and hospitable. The friendly/hardworking vibe that members emit into the atmosphere just makes it a better and comfortable place to train at on top of the competiton grade equipment provided.
October 20 · Nameee MaameI was new to powerlifting when I joined the gym and this gym was the right choice. Not only is there plenty of equipment and space for more then 20 people to workout, but everyone who is a part of the gym is welcoming and open to help.10/10 beat gym is SoCal
